US | December 13, 2008 Ron Carey, Who Led Teamsters Reforms, Dies at 72 By STEVEN GREENHOUSE Mr. Carey, one of the most prominent labor leaders of the 1990s, was president of the Teamsters union and led a successful strike against United Parcel Service.
